AS Real Bamako


Association Sportive du Real Bamako, commonly referred to as Real Bamako is a Malian professional football club based in Bamako. They compete in the Malian [Première Division], top division of Malian football. Their home stadium is Stade Modibo Keïta.
Among Real Bamako's most successful players was Salif [Keïta (Malian footballer)|Salif "Domingo" Keïta], who went on to win three Championships and the African [Footballer of the Year|Ballon d'Or Africain] at Saint-Étienne in France.
